A stunning six-bedroom farmhouse with its own swimming pool has gone on the market for a bargain price of £19,000.
The Grade II listed home in Cotleigh, near Honiton in Devon offers picturesque views of the Devon countryside and also has its own library.
The three-storey country home has exposed beams in some of the rooms as well as exposed fireplaces and stone walls for a rustic look.
It also features four bathrooms, including one en suite, three reception rooms and an attic which can also be used as a sitting room.
However despite its impressive appearance it has been described as needing ‘modernisation’.
With work, it has been suggested the property could be worth up to £650,000.
The home could reportedly bring in £77,800-a-year if it was rented out, according to a national holiday let company.
It is set to go under the hammer from September 2, with a guide price of £19,000.

The listing for the property on Paul Fosh Auctions describes the farmhouse as a one of its kind property full of character and charm set in close proximity to the local town of Honiton in Devon.
Its three stories allow for ample space for families and comes with off-road parking with front and rear gardens.
The property has spacious rooms with lots of natural light and an open-plan kitchen and dining room with ample space for entertaining guests
The listing reads:’The farmhouse is Grade II listed and boasts 6 bedrooms, fantastic views to the rear of the surrounding Devon countryside, log burner and even use of a communal outdoor swimming pool, along with its own library.
‘The property boasts all of its original features with exposed beams internally and exposed stonework but offers an incredible place to live in residentially or use as a second home or rent out to the local holiday market and create a fantastic income opportunity.
‘The property offers a great opportunity to buy, renovate and sell back on to the open market.
‘Modernisation is required but would offer a great return with sales of large properties of this size selling locally in excess of £650,000.

‘The feedback on the property was there is a shortage of 5+ bedroom properties available to holiday let market currently and there is a large proportion of stock available is 1-3 bedrooms.
‘This meaning, a six bedroom property refurbished to a good standard would be in high demand.’
‘Another fantastic market for this property would be to use as a bolt hole or holiday let with it being set in the heart of the Devonshire countryside.
‘Figures from a national holiday let company for a six bedroom holiday let in this area that accepts dogs and has access to a pool and is open for let in summer and winter season would be looking at an approximate gross income of £77,800, if it was refurbished to a high standard.
